Talking about DOS Mode Control of CNC Machine Tools

The operating system of a wire cutting machine is a DOS system. The CAD function of the DOS operating system is simple, the operation is complicated, the operator is required to be high, and the complicated curved surface parts cannot be processed. The external data exchange can only be through the floppy disk drive, and the identification file format is single. Conducive to the promotion and expansion of processing, and the operation is more difficult, limiting the improvement of work efficiency.

To build a two-way communication bridge between operators and machines, upgrade the DOS system to Windows 98. Windows98 is a DOS-based graphical interface operating system. It not only has the real-time transmission characteristics of the DOS system, but also has a friendly interface and simplifies the user's operation steps.

In addition, it also has an open architecture and data interaction functions. The CNC system developed on its platform not only has good openness, maintainability, scalability, but also supports multi-tasking, multi-type file recognition and computer utilization. After adopting the Windows98 operating system, the hardware structure of the CNC system is basically unchanged, but the DOS mode of Windows98 is utilized for machine control. The use of the Windows 98 operating system not only solves the problems of the new version of CAD software usage and document management, but also implements control in DOS mode, and the higher version of the Win-dows operating system does not have this feature.

TUBING

Tubing is mainly used to provide oil and gas flow passage during production of oil and gas wells. For flowing wells, due to the large inner diameter of the CASING, the casing is directly used for production. Due to the density difference, pressure drop and expansion, the liquid flows up rapidly, causing the liquid to slip, resulting in the ineffective utilization of the downhole elastic energy. Running tubing with smaller OD and ID during production can effectively solve the above problems by allowing fluid to flow in the tubing. Therefore, running tubing is required during production of flowing wells. The downhole operation and production of flowing well and non flowing well can be completed by using various tools for tubing running.


The basic requirements of the tubing used for workover are: to comply with the safety and economic principles, to meet the technical requirements adopted during well completion, and to meet the requirements for corrosion resistance and operation measures after the well is put into production.


According to the manufacturing process, oil pipes can be divided into seamless pipes and electric welded pipes. Seamless pipe is a kind of forged steel pipe without welding seam, which is made of hot working steel. After pressing, stretching, heat treatment and other processes, it reaches the standard size of oil pipe, forming a seamless oil pipe series. Electric welding pipe is a kind of pipe with a longitudinal weld formed by resistance welding or electric induction welding without filler metal. The welding edges are squeezed together by mechanical pressure, and the standard size oil pipes are reached through heat treatment and other processes, forming a series of electric welding pipes.
